Based on the inspections and investigation arranged by the insurance group (attended by the vehicle and braking system manufacturers), a “seized caliper” was the cause of a 2019 incident that nearly killed a family traveling from Illinois to Florida. A 2019 DODGE RAM was rented from Enterprise Rent-a-car (Illinois), for the purpose of transporting a family (and their personal belongings) to their new home in Florida. 8 hours into the trip, the truck was traveling 65-70 mph on I-65 South when smoke began emanating from the rear, drivers side tire area. The driver pulled to the side of the road to inspect the issue, and immediately spotted flames near the drivers side, rear tire. The flames were directly beneath the fuel tank, leading the family to abandon the vehicle. 911 was called and the county fire department arrived approximately 20 minutes later. The vehicle was fully engulfed in flames, and was a total loss. Fortunately, no one was (physically) hurt. Kentucky State Police also attended the incident, transporting the family to a local DQ for them to wait for their replacement rental vehicle to be delivered. This incident occurred on May 31, 2019. Disappointing is the best way to describe how Dodge and Bosch have handled this incident. Ilco, the insurance group acting on behalf of Enterprise Rent-a-car, completed a thorough inspection process, which suggested that a seized caliper was the cause of the incident.
